CO Fire Chief Dies of Heart Attack at Emergency Scene

Firefighter fatality

The U.S. Fire Administration reported on the death of a fire chief in Colorado while responding to a motor vehicle accident call.

On Saturday, March 20, 2021, Chief Chester Riley with the Nucla Naturita Fire Protection District responded to the scene of an automobile accident.  While at the incident, he experienced a heart attack and passed away. 

Chief Riley was 57 years old.
